This code is the base code of our work.

You, Z., Duan, J., Huang, W., Zhang, L., Liu, S., Zhong, Y. and Ian, H., 2023. Neural network based time-resolved state tomography of superconducting qubits. arXiv preprint arXiv:2312.07958.

Folder structure for data converting

All raw data, converted data, and train/test result are stored inside Data/data_from_some_experiment/.

For raw matlab mat. data, put under Data/data_from_some_experiment/ and use mat2txt.m to convert the mat data to txt., which will be separate in different folder.

The directory of exported data should be in their individual folder respective.

-Data
    - data_from_some_experiment
        - train
            - ground
            - excited
        - test
            - ground
            - excited
            - halfpix
            - halfpiy
            - halfpixy
            - halfpiyx

Then, use text_convert.py, which can automatically convert the data inside all these directory to the correct form. Look up the example in current path setting.
